Is Brian a good name?
The name Brian is a boy’s name of Irish origin meaning “strong, virtuous, and honorable”. Brian has long been among the most popular of the Irish imports for boys. It landed on the US popularity list in 1925, entered the Top 100 where it remained for 60+ years, and reached the Top 10 in the 1970s.

Is Brian a biblical name?
No. Brian is a name of Irish and Breton origin, not biblical. It was borne by the semi-legendary Irish king Brian Boru, who thwarted Viking attempts to conquer Ireland in the 11th century.

Which came first Brian or Bryan?
Origin and meaning The given name Bryan is a variant of the given name Brian. Its spelling is influenced by the surname Bryan. The given name Brian is thought to be derived from an Old Celtic word meaning “high” or “noble”.

Is Bryan a Viking name?
English (of Norman origin): habitational name (de Brionne) from either of two places called Brionne in northern France (in Eure and Creuse). This native Irish name had also been borrowed by Vikings, who introduced it independently into northwestern England before the Norman Conquest. …

Which is the better version of the name Brian?
(TOP 2000 NAMES, 2018) Which version is better? Bryan (#232 THE PREVIOUS YEAR), Bryant (#684), Brain, Brien, Briley, Brion and Bryon are the popular alternative forms of Brian (#235). These forms of Brian were at the apex of their popularity during the years 1970-1979 (USAGE OF 2.5%) and are now much less common (USAGE 0.2%, 91.9% LESS).
